  • Title

    Theoretical and experimental evaluation of the power losses in CM active EMI filters

  • Abstract
    This paper is focused on the analysis of the power losses in a common mode (CM) active EMI filter for induction motor drives. The different contributions to the total power losses associated to the active filter are theoretically defined and experimentally evaluated with reference to a given PWM induction motor drive. The single contributions to the total power losses due to each part of the active filter are accounted for and their dependence on the motor drive size is addressed. Furthermore the relation between each losses contribution and the reduction of the drive efficiency is evaluated.
